The College of New Rochelle Hosts Award-Winning Spanish Author José Ovejero for Lecture and Masterclass

Written By: Talk of the Sound News

NEW ROCHELLE, NY — The Spanish writer José Ovejero visited The College of New Rochelle on Thursday, November 5, for a series of events sponsored by the Westchester Consortium for International Studies (WCIS), a partnership of the International Studies programs at CNR and Manhattanville College. Winner of the 2013 Alfaguara Novel Prize, one of the most prestigious Spanish-language literary awards, Ovejero presented a creative writing workshop and evening lecture at the College on “Spanish Fictions,” as well as a performance at Manhattanville on Friday, November 6.
